an active protein enzyme in the stomach that begins the chemical digestion of protein is called

    The active protein enzyme in the stomach that begins the chemical digestion of protein is called pepsin.

    Pepsin is secreted by chief cells in the stomach lining as an inactive form called pepsinogen. Hydrochloric acid, also secreted by the stomach, activates pepsin by creating an acidic environment (pH between 1.5 and 2). Once activated, pepsin breaks down proteins into smaller molecules called peptides. These peptides are then further broken down in the small intestine for absorption into the bloodstream.
